Defining Roles and Responsibilities in Logistics ERP Partnerships
Clarity in roles and responsibilities is the foundation of any successful ERP partnership. In logistics, where operational continuity is paramount, ambiguity can lead to costly delays and service disruptions. The customer, software vendor, and implementation partner must have distinct, well-defined roles. The customer is responsible for business requirements, data quality, and change management. The software vendor provides the core ERP platform, updates, and technical support. The implementation partner, often an MSP or system integrator, handles configuration, customization, integration, and post-go-live support. Defining these roles upfront prevents overlap and ensures accountability.
Governance Structures for Effective Partner Collaboration
Governance structures provide the framework for decision-making, communication, and accountability in logistics ERP partnerships. A robust governance model includes regular steering committee meetings, clear escalation paths, and defined service level agreements (SLAs). The steering committee, comprising senior representatives from the customer, vendor, and partner, oversees strategic alignment and resolves high-level issues. Escalation paths ensure that operational issues are addressed promptly, while SLAs define performance expectations and consequences for non-compliance. This structure fosters transparency and trust, which are essential for long-term partnership stability.
Operating Models: Customer-Led, Partner-Led, and Co-Delivery
The choice of operating model significantly impacts the success of a logistics ERP partnership. Customer-led implementations are suitable for organizations with strong internal IT capabilities and a clear understanding of their logistics processes. Partner-led implementations are ideal for customers seeking expertise and a hands-off approach, where the partner takes full ownership of the project. Co-delivery models combine the strengths of both, with the customer and partner sharing responsibilities. Each model has its advantages and limitations, and the choice should be based on the customer's capabilities, the complexity of the logistics operations, and the partner's expertise.
Integration Architecture for Logistics ERP Systems
Logistics ERP systems rarely operate in isolation. They must integrate with warehouse management systems, transportation management systems, CRM platforms, and other enterprise applications. A robust integration architecture ensures seamless data flow and operational efficiency. APIs, middleware, and event-driven architectures are commonly used to facilitate these integrations. The partner must design an integration strategy that is scalable, secure, and maintainable. This includes defining data standards, establishing error handling mechanisms, and ensuring real-time data synchronization where necessary.
